Municipality of Marsfield: election, 1902
Election date: 8 February 1902 (1)
Aldermen elected: (2)
East Ward: Henry LOVELL
West Ward: Charles WHITTAKER
Aldermen who served during 1902-1903: (3)
Alexander ADAMS; Edward John GALLAGHER; John August JOHNSON; Henry LOVELL; Herbert SPARROW; Charles WHITTAKER
Mayor:
Edward John GALLAGHER (4)

The Municipality of Ryde and the Municipality of Eastwood amalgamated on 1 January 1949.
Aldermen were elected for three years but in the first few years of the Council one alderman from each ward was obliged to resign, determined by who had received the least votes at the first election. Thereafter, as their three year term expired, the aldermen would retire but could seek re-election.
